Building technology tools for classrooms and schools requires the input of great educators. When you sign up to be a Beta Tester, you are offering to provide that input by trying out a product and giving feedback to its creators. Any amount of time you can offer helps, whether it's a 20-minute phone call to discuss an idea, or a long-term relationship that shapes the future of a product.
The current cohort of Imagine K12 companies are pursuing many interesting projects:
- 121Writing fixes the broken feedback loop in writing. Simply highlight some text, track it with a tag, and speak. Teachers, schools, and parents can track writing performance at a granular level.
- Accredible provides trusted credibility for all types of online courses by making certification open, social and secure through portfolios, peer review, and self-proctoring.
- MommaZoo enables parents and teachers to build and mobilize classroom-based communities using a seamless communication platform that works on any device.
- Padlet is the simplest way to create a rich, elegant and interactive digital wall for sharing and collaboration.
- Plickers is a real-time student response system that works for every classroom. Teachers can survey, tabulate, and record student responses instantaneously using just their mobile phone.
- Readspin creates personalized playlists of online content based on students’ interests and reading level, adaptively increases in difficulty, and generates actionable data for teachers and parents.
- Showbie provides teachers with a streamlined, paperless workflow by enabling them to assign, collect, and review student work on the iPad.
- TinkerTags channels students’ natural passion and creativity to teach them foundational STEM skills using wearable electronics.
- VideoNote.es is the best way for online students to take notes from video lectures. By synchronizing notes with their context (videos, slides, etc.), VideoNot.es makes them more understandable, actionable and easy to share.
